Zachary saved x nickels and y dimes last month. Lily saved x nickels and 2y dimes. Lily saved $2 more than Zachary and the total number of her dimes is 4 times the total number of her nickels.
(a) How much coins does Zachary have?
(b) How much did Lily save?
(c) How much did Zachary save?
